The linear speed sensor now has 4 modes of operation; absolute (the old mode), directional (measuring signed speed in the direction the sensor is pointing), horizontal and vertical. Feature - Added Angular Speed sensor component (detects rotational velocity around the axis that it's facing) Fix - Arrows on angled pipes Fix - Fixed vehicles wobbling with brakes enabled Fix - Glitching white triangles in vehicle editor selection / logic views Dear Stormworkers, This week's minor update brings a load of fixes and a new type of sensor for your vehicles! An angular speed sensor has been added that detects the rotational speed around its axis. I have a pid that connects to the control surfaces that controls angular velocity (using an angular speed sensor) and then a pid that feeds into that, that controls the current angle (using a tilt sensor) and THEN a pid feeding into that that controls the target angle using the altimeter.
